Transaction 3dd56efe735eb1b77134b1349ac71cafc920deca1b05958ad7ac15980a558f67

1 Input
2 Outputs
  • 3dd56efe735eb1b77134b1349ac71cafc920deca1b05958ad7ac15980a558f67:0
  • value  524475
    address  38dPJmDHAVWFWkPLtL9PR3WTuFbyUksLiQ
  • 3dd56efe735eb1b77134b1349ac71cafc920deca1b05958ad7ac15980a558f67:1
  • value  7505654
    address  18yrXaEndZ4CTQtaw3VU7JqgXGh1BpvoVJ